When we use BLK_MIG_BLOCK_SIZE in expressions like
block_mig_state.submitted * BLK_MIG_BLOCK_SIZE, this multiplication
is done as 32 bits, because both operands are 32 bits. Coverity
complains about possible overflows because we then accumulate that
into a 64 bit variable.
Define BLK_MIG_BLOCK_SIZE as unsigned long long using the ULL suffix.
The only two current uses of it with this problem are both in
block_save_pending(), so we could just cast to uint64_t there, but
using the ULL suffix is simpler and ensures that we don't
accidentally introduce new variants of the same issue in future.
